The factory spare kit fits snuggly under the trunk floor if you have a car not optioned with a 3rd row, is a 40e or a X5M. BMW designed their OEM kit to fit precisely in there and even have the cutouts for where the tools go:




I have a 3rd row E70, and even with that limitation, I only carry the spare on road trips in the trunk and there's ample room for it with my stuff:
